On Netflix.com
1. Open a web browser and go to netflix.com.
2. Click the "Sign in" button in the upper-right corner of the page.
3. Enter the email address or phone number that is linked to your Netflix account.
4. Type in your "Password."
5. Click on "Sign in."
You can also choose "Remember me," which will keep your account signed in. But don't check this box if you're using someone else's computer. If you do, they'll be able to access your Netflix account every time they go to the website.
You can also sign in to your Netflix account with your Facebook account. To do this, click the "Login with Facebook" button. To sign in to your Netflix account, you will need to open a new window and enter your Facebook login information.

How to Troubleshoot Netflix Login Issues
Fix #1: Recover Netflix Login Credentials
If you can't log in to your Netflix account and keep seeing "Sorry, we can't find an account with this email address. If you get a "Please try again or make a new account" message, it means you entered your login information wrong and need to get them back. To do this, follow the steps listed below:
First, open your device's browser and go to netflix.com/loginhelp.
Click the "I don't remember my email or phone" link on the Netflix.com/loginhelp page.
Then you'll be sent to a new form where you'll have to put in your first name, last name, and the number of the credit or debit card you used to buy the Netflix subscription.
Fill in your first and last name and the number of your credit or debit card.
Click the Find Account button to see the login information for your Netflix account.
Fix #2: Reset your Netflix password
If you are having trouble getting into your account because you forgot your password, you can fix the problem by resetting it. Here are the steps to follow if you forget your password:
Go to Netflix password recovery page.
There, you'll see a form with two options for resetting the password. You'll have to pick one of them. You can choose either "Email" or "Text message."
Depending on what you chose in the previous step, you need to give the email address or phone number that is linked to your Netflix account.
Give the email address that is connected to your Netflix account.
Give the phone number that belongs to your Netflix account.
If you give an email address or phone number that isn't linked to your Netflix account, you'll get an error message saying "No account found for this email address or phone number."
Click on Email me (if you want to send me an email) or Text Me (for SMS option).
When you choose Email, you will get an email with more information on how to change the password. For the SMS option, you'll get a verification code that you'll need to enter in the Netflix password-change window.

Fix #4: Clear Netflix app data on your phone
Both Android and iOS have different steps for how to delete app data. Here are the steps for both types of operating systems on how to do this:
1. For Android
Go to the Setting app on your phone.
Scroll to the bottom of the Settings menu and tap the Apps tab.
Now, choose the option that says Manage Apps.
Tap on the Netflix icon when you see it when you scroll down.
Then, on the page for the Netflix app, tap "Clear Data."
Then, choose the option to Clear all data.
Last, tap OK to confirm that you want to delete the data.
2. For iOS
Open the Settings app on your iPhone or iPad.
Tap "General" and then "iPhone Storage."
Scroll down and tap on Netflix app.
Scroll down again and tap on "Clear Data."
Again, tap on the option to "Clear Data" in the small window that pops up to confirm the action.
